One of the main benefits of home daycare is the individualized attention and care that children obtain. Unlike bigger daycare facilities, residence daycare providers typically have smaller groups of kiddies to look after, letting them offer each kid more personalized interest. This is especially beneficial for children which may need extra assistance or have special needs. Additionally, home daycare providers frequently have even more flexibility in their schedules, letting them accommodate the requirements of working moms and dads who may have non-traditional work hours.

056055_e69cff8eceb34736ad82e42920f0ca18.jpgAnother advantage of house daycare may be the home-like environment that kiddies have the ability to encounter. In property daycare setting, children have the ability to play and discover in a comfy and familiar environment, which can help all of them feel safer and comfortable. This can be specially good for youngsters whom may have a problem with separation anxiety whenever becoming left in a larger, much more institutionalized daycare environment.

Home daycare providers additionally frequently have more flexibility regarding curriculum and activities. In property daycare setting, providers possess freedom to tailor their particular programs to the certain needs and interests regarding the children within their treatment. This could easily provide for even more innovative and personalized learning experiences, which is often good for kiddies of all of the centuries.

Despite these advantages, there are some disadvantages to think about about house daycare. One of the main issues that parents might have is the not enough oversight and legislation in residence daycare services. Unlike larger daycare facilities, which are generally subject to strict licensing requirements and regulations, home daycare providers is almost certainly not held to the same standards. This may raise problems in regards to the high quality and security of care that kids get during these settings.

Another possible drawback of home daycare may be the minimal socialization possibilities that kids could have. In a property daycare environment, kids are typically only getting together with a small number of colleagues, that might not give them similar level of socialization and contact with diverse experiences they would obtain in a more substantial daycare center. This is often a concern for parents who price socialization and peer communication as important components of their child's development.

Besides, home daycare providers may face challenges regarding managing their caregiving obligations making use of their personal everyday lives. Numerous home daycare providers are self-employed that will struggle to get a hold of a work-life balance, particularly when they are looking after kiddies in their own personal homes. This could lead to burnout and anxiety, which can fundamentally affect the quality of attention that kiddies get.
